Body

Origins and Family

Fumimaro Konoe was born in Kōjimachi-ku[2]. He was born on October 12, 1891[3]. His father was Konoe Atsumaro[9]. His mother was Sawako Konoe[10].

Education

Educated at Kyoto Imperial University[22], an Imperial universities of Japan[28], in Empire of Japan[29], founded in 1897[30]; Kyoto University Graduate School of Law & Faculty of Law[23], a law school[31], in Japan[32]; Tokyo Imperial University[24], an Imperial universities of Japan[33], in Empire of Japan[34], founded in 1897[35]; First Higher School[25], a higher school in the Empire of Japan[36], in Japan[37], founded in 1894[38]; Q114925820[26]; and Taimei Elementary School[27], an elementary school in Japan[39], in Japan[40], founded in 1878[41].

Career and Affiliations

Fumimaro Konoe worked as a politician[6]. Positions held include Prime Minister of Japan[17], a position[42], in Japan[43], founded in 1885[44]; member of the House of Peers[20], a public office[45], in Japan[46]; and Chairman of the Privy Council of Japan[21], a public office[47], in Empire of Japan[48], founded in 1888[49].

Works and Contributions

A notable work attributed to Fumimaro Konoe is Konoe Memorial[50].

Recognition

Awards received include Order of the Rising Sun, 1st class[51], Order of the Sacred Treasure[52], Knight grand cross of the order of the crown of Italy[53], Taishō Enthronement Commemorative Medal[54], Showa Enthronement Commemorative Medal[55], and Capital Rehabilitation Commemorative Medal[56].

Personal Life

Fumimaro Konoe was married to Chiyoko Konoe[11]. Children include Fumitaka Konoe[12], a military personnel[57], 1915–1956[58], of Empire of Japan[59]; Noguchi Akiko[13], a publisher[60], 1916–2004[61], of Empire of Japan[62]; Michitaka Konoe[14], a historian[63], 1922–2012[64], of Empire of Japan[65], specialised in history of Japan[66]; and Yoshiko Hosokawa[15], 1918–1940[67], of Japan[68]. He was affiliated with the Taisei Yokusankai[69].

Death and Burial

Fumimaro Konoe died on December 16, 1945[5]. He died in Tekigaisō Park[4]. The cause of death was cyanide poisoning[70]. He is buried at Konoe Family Cemetery[8].
